Cons

They are heavy on micromanagement regardless of previous experience. I have witnessed "sales people" telling customers " your doing this or we are cancelling your account and you can never use us again". They set up all of this culture in the office to hide how unhappy customers and employees are with the hipages experience. I have also witnessed customers calling up to cancel and management ignoring the request and telling everyone to keep making calls. This company is basically a SCAM and they are not empowering their employees at all.

Cons

Engineering and Product managers lead squads but often have limited expertise, leading to forceful top-down direction that can feel disconnected from reality. Limited flexibility despite external messaging—WFH is discouraged, and work hours and office attendance is closely monitored. Leadership appears to prioritise optics over meaningful internal change. Pressure exists to maintain a positive public image and share positive reviews while concerns about culture and turnover are dismissed. Solutions are frequently driven by trends or free Salesforce tools, with limited input from subject-matter experts. Teams are expected to support top-down projects that are not fit for purpose, and are held accountable when issues arise. A culture where problems are hidden or blamed on a scapegoat is enforced. Assertiveness and playing politics is rewarded over collaboration and competence, making it difficult for healthier leadership styles to thrive and limiting the likelihood of meaningful change.
